Hair loss:

Hair loss is not an easy thing to address. However, there are a few common causes that stand out. The first is low iron, which is easily tested on a blood test. Be sure to check ferritin also. Ferritin is the storage form of iron, and serum iron is the blood level (what's in current use/circulation), and they both need to be optimal. The second is low thyroid function. What happens is that since the thyroid controls moisture balance (think low thyroid causing constipation, due to drier stools), the skin becomes too dry to hold in the hair. You'll first see the outer eyebrows become thinner, and even hair on the arms can be lost also. Optimal thyroid function is when the TSH, thyroid stimulating hormone, is below 2, and other doctors may tell you to have it even lower, below 1. The third cause is women's hormones, like after pregnancy.
I've also seen a case of alopecia areata in a little girl that started after eating too much Halloween candy, so this would be a physical/dietary stressor. This probably happened because sugar, in some people, interferes with utilization of iron.
